Nunnery Veterinary Hospital, Inc. is a small animal clinic located in Summit, MS on the corner of 98W and Johnston Chapel Road. We provide a variety of small animal medicine and surgical services as well as services for some exotic animals. Our goal is to offer a stress-free and fun environment for our patients to help ensure a pleasant experience for everyone.

Carrie Nunnery, DVM

"Helping care for animals is my biggest passion. Pets are family, so my goal is to treat every pet as if they are my own."

Dr. Carrie Nunnery was born and raised in Summit. She is a graduate of Parklane Academy, Southwest Mississippi Community College, and Mississippi State University's College of Veterinary Medicine. She loves being able to help animals in need so she is very involved with multiple local animal shelters. She has several rescue dogs and cats and loves spending time with her family and friends. She also plays clarinet with the Ole Brook Wind Symphony and loves going to concerts and traveling.
